Thousands of pictures, hundreds of calls: Stalker of cross-country skiing star convicted

A stalker of Swedish cross-country skier Frida Karlsson has been sentenced to a suspended sentence and ordered to pay the equivalent of around 25 euros in damages for unlawfully stalking the 3.650-year-old.

For more than a year, the 64-year-old tried to contact the cross-country skiing world champion in various ways without ever receiving a response, said the district court in the Swedish province of Ångermanland.


Among other things, he visited Karlsson several times and continued to seek contact despite being under a restraining order. These attempts to contact her were so intense and prolonged that they constituted a violation of her rights, the court ruled. However, the man, who has no previous convictions, has now also asserted that he understands that he is not allowed to attempt to contact Karlsson again.

Countless SMS

The man is said to have sent Karlsson countless text messages and called her more than 2023 times between October 2025 and February 200. According to Swedish media reports, in violating a restraining order, he went so far as to book a plane ticket to Tenerife at the end of 2024, where the athlete was in training camp at the time.

He allegedly thought he and Karlsson were friends or even lovers. The man reportedly had more than 7.000 photos of her saved on his smartphone. Karlsson initially did not comment publicly on the verdict. In court, she testified that after various incidents, she felt unsafe everywhere, even at home in her apartment in Östersund, because of the man.
